
Ubuntu日本語フォーラム

ログインしていません。
hotohoto です。
現在 sv3 を操作中です
hdd から起動しなくなりました。
現在 CDlive で起動しています。
9.0.4 desktop CDです。
下記の /dev/sda3 で起動していたのですが、
upload のエラーを経て、いまは起動しなくなりました。
エラーは grub error 17 でした。
いろいろ調べるとあるのですが具体的にどうするか全然分かりません。
grub のマニュアルも多くは理解不能です。
そこでこうしたらというダイレクトな答えが欲しくて質問しました。
先の方の「ubuntu起動しなくなりました」ではどうも違うように感じたからです。
おしえてください。
さて、この grub のエラーが出る前に何をしたかというと
パーテーションエディタで調べたときに下記の /dev/sda3 が ubuntu 9.1.0 になっていました。
まだ9.1.0 は正式版ではないでしたよね?
だから変だなあと思いました。どこでupgradeしたのかわかりません。
自動的になったように感じます。
そこで一旦パーティションを開放しました。そして再インストールの作業をしました。
そうしたら grub error 17 が出てきたわけです。
-----------------------------
デバイス ブート 始点 終点 ブロック Id システム
/dev/sda1 1 3697 29696121 5 拡張領域
/dev/sda3 3698 6513 22619520 83 Linux
/dev/sda4 6840 7165 2618595 82 Linux スワップ / Solaris
/dev/sda5 3540 3697 1269103+ 82 Linux スワップ / Solaris
/dev/sda6 * 1 3539 28426923 83 Linux
領域テーブル項目がディスクの順序と一致しません
ubuntu@ubuntu:~$ sudo grub
Probing devices to guess BIOS drives. This may take a long time.
----------------------------
パーティションエディタでは/dev/sda3 をboot にしたつもりですが反映されませんでした。
やはり grub にて操作する必要がありのようです。
具体的なご指南をよろしくお願いいたします。
オフライン
情報をもう少し、と言うか確認。
現在 /dev/sda3 にUbuntu 9.04が(再)インストールされているのですね。
そしてMBRにgrubをインストール。
/dev/sda6が何か分からないのと(OS?データのみ?)ブートフラグが気になります。
>領域テーブル項目がディスクの順序と一致しません
これはコマンドからツール(fdisk)で治ります。
ブートフラグもfdiskから変更可能ですがGpartedでの操作でもう一度確認してみてください。
ライブCDの端末から
$ sudo grub
プロンプトが $ から grub> に変わります。
grub> root (hd0,2)
grub> setup (hd0)
これで/dev/sda3にある/bootを拠点とした設定のgrubがMBRに書き込まれます。
オフライン
※規約違反により追放されたユーザの投稿は、ログインユーザにのみ表示されます。
オフライン